Future Finishes Inc is an EPA Toxics Release Inventory reporter in Hamilton, OH, in the fabricated metals sector. It reported 8 lbs of releases across 1 chemical in 2019. That ranks 18,699 of 25,986 TRI facilities nationwide by cumulative reported pounds, counting each facility over however many years it has filed. In Ohio's 1,299 reporting TRI sites, pounds #1 is not chemical-count #1. Future Finishes Inc is pounds #1190 and chemical-count #1242 at 8 lbs. Ineos Nitriles USA LLC leads reported pounds (42.4M lbs) at 31 chemicals (chemical-count #10). Heritage Thermal Services leads chemical count at 217 chemicals (431.4K lbs, pounds #116). Pounds reported are not a measure of toxicity or health risk.
